43 &h1(RMR Library Functions)
52 int rmr_bytes2meid( rmr_mbuf_t* mbuf, unsigned char* src, int len )
58 The &cw(rmr_bytes2meid) function will copy up to &ital(len) butes from &ital(src) to the
59 managed equipment ID (meid) field in the message.
60 The field is a fixed length, gated by the constant &cw(RMR_MAX_MEID) and if len is larger
61 than this value, only RMR_MAX_MEID bytes will actually be copied.
65 On success, the actual number of bytes copied is returned, or -1 to indicate a hard error.
66 If the length is less than 0, or not the same as length passed in, &cw(errno) is set
67 to one of the errors described in the &ital(Errors) section.
70 If the returned length does not match the length passed in, &cw(errno) will be set to one
71 of the following constants with the meaning listed below.
73 &beg_dlist(.75i : ^&bold_font )
75 &di(EINVAL) The message, or an internal portion of the message, was corrupted or the pointer was invalid.
78 &di(EOVERFLOW) The length passed in was larger than the maximum length of the field; only a portion of
79 the source bytes were copied.
